Spectrum of Oman
In Spectrums of Oman, Rashid Al-Kindi redefines watercolor art by blending it with the raw texture of wood, creating a striking tribute to Oman’s natural resources. Wood, a cornerstone of Omani heritage—from majestic dhows to intricate door carvings—becomes more than a material; it transforms into a storyteller.
This innovative technique breathes life into each painting, symbolizing the vital role nature has played in shaping Oman’s culture and identity. Al-Kindi’s work invites you to explore a fusion of art and nature, where every brushstroke reveals the timeless bond between the land and its people.
